I have a 55 gall planted tank, which houses angelfish, dwarf neon rainbows, polka dot loaches and possibly some otos. My water is soft and acidic. I was thinking about some sort of shrimp for algae control, rather than the otos and wondered if any particular kind might be suitable. How many would I need for a tank that size?

Sorry- I know absolutely nothing about shrimp. Any advice is very welcome. :)
 
no way, no way they will eat them before they hit the bottom of the tank. The name angel is quite ironic since they are very aggressive and will nip attack anything that they think they can eat
